My wish list is,

Two options for "Use at most % CPU time":

Use at most _A_ % CPU time after computer has been idle for _C_ minutes.
Use at most _B_ % CPU time while computer in use.

if C is 0 then either disable B or ignore the value in B and A just take precedence.

Theses could effective replace the "While computer is in use" and "Only after computer has been idle for __ minutes" options and provides more flexibility. =]

I have join 2 projects, one uses only GPU and the other uses only CPU. I have 2 CPU core and 1 GPU.

However, the project that uses only GPU completed it computation many many times faster than the CPU and will alway have have to wait for the CPU project to finish, in order to have a "fare share" of "CPU" times.

But this isn't the case in my situation, as the GPU only should only be having fare share of GPU with another GPU project, but in my case, only one, then it should run continually, one after another and so as my CPU project.

I feel that the CPU and GPU time share (base on Resource share number) between projects should be dependence on the processor type and projects, and not only by projects.

Is that a limitation of the BOINC design or is that because I am new to BONIC?
